Your rifle is a Marlin Mdl 81. The proper model from sears is 103.19811 Unfortunately there were two different bolts used- old style/ new style- and they will not interchange. You will need to check with a gunsmith, but cost is about half the value of your rifle.

Complete bolts are quite expensive and are available for the old or new model for around $60. Magazines are $25 and are available from Numrich gun parts as the Marlin model 80. I'd suggest going to a local gun show and trying to pick up a junker parts rifle to repair yours.
